• CTAN update: spotxcolor

    From CTAN Announcements@petra@ctan.org to CTAN Announcements on Sat Mar 14 21:47:56 2026
    From Newsgroup: comp.text.tex

    Munehiro Yamamoto submitted an update to the

    spotxcolor

    package.

    Version: 1.0 2026-03-14
    License: lppl1.3c

    Summary description: Modern spot color support for the xcolor package

    Announcement text: ----------------------------------------------------------------------

    The spotxcolor package has been updated to version 1.0.
    This release brings major enhancements for complex graphics,
    ensuring that your spot colors remain print-safe across all
    major TeX engines.

    ## Major Changes in v1.0 (since v0.14):

    * Advanced TikZ/PGF Support: Integrated comprehensive patches to
    resolve ColorSpace dictionary collisions with PGF. Spot colors
    now work seamlessly with complex TikZ graphics, basic shapes,
    and function graphs without destroying PDF resources.

    * CMYK Pattern Fills: Injected a core patch into PGF to force
    uncolored patterns (both legacy patterns and modern patterns.meta)
    to use CMYK instead of hardcoded RGB. This guarantees that spot
    colors used in TikZ patterns safely fall back to CMYK, preventing
    print separation issues.

    * Explicit Driver Support: Improved compatibility and explicit
    fallback mechanisms for dvipdfmx, pdftex, and luatex.

    * License: Updated the package license to LPPL v1.3c or later.

    ----------------------------------------------------------------------

    The packagerCOs Catalogue entry can be viewed at
    https://ctan.org/pkg/spotxcolor

    The packagerCOs files themselves can be inspected at
    https://mirrors.ctan.org/macros/latex/contrib/spotxcolor/

    ------------------------------------------------------------------------

    Thanks for the upload.

    For the CTAN Team
    Petra R|+be-Pugliese

    ------------------------------------------------------------------------

    CTAN is run entirely by volunteers and supported by TeX user groups.
    Please join a user group or donate to one, see https://ctan.org/lugs
    --- Synchronet 3.21d-Linux NewsLink 1.2
  • From CTAN Announcements@petra@ctan.org to CTAN Announcements on Thu Mar 19 16:03:17 2026
    From Newsgroup: comp.text.tex

    Munehiro Yamamoto submitted an update to the

    spotxcolor

    package.

    Version: 1.4 2026-03-17
    License: lppl1.3c

    Summary description: Modern spot color support for the xcolor package

    Announcement text: ----------------------------------------------------------------------

    Changes since v1.0:

    - Fixed spot color output for \color, \textcolor, and \pagecolor.
    In v1.0, these commands fell back to CMYK values instead of
    producing true PDF Separation color space operators.
    As of v1.4, all standard xcolor commands rCo including tinted
    expressions like DIC161s!50 rCo correctly generate spot color
    output on all engines (pdfTeX, LuaTeX, XeTeX, and dvipdfmx).

    - Fixed spot color output for PGF/TikZ drawing commands.
    TikZ \fill, \draw, and low-level PGF color commands now produce
    spot color operators for both fill and stroke independently.

    - Fixed spot color output for PGF uncolored pattern fills.
    Hatching and dot patterns (both legacy `patterns` and modern
    `patterns.meta` libraries) now use a [/Pattern [/Separation ...]]
    color space, producing true spot color output in pattern fills.

    - Added user manual (spotxcolor.tex) with a feature/limitation
    summary table.

    ----------------------------------------------------------------------

    The packagerCOs Catalogue entry can be viewed at
    https://ctan.org/pkg/spotxcolor

    The packagerCOs files themselves can be inspected at
    https://mirrors.ctan.org/macros/latex/contrib/spotxcolor/

    ------------------------------------------------------------------------

    Thanks for the upload.

    For the CTAN Team
    Petra R|+be-Pugliese

    ------------------------------------------------------------------------

    CTAN is run entirely by volunteers and supported by TeX user groups.
    Please join a user group or donate to one, see https://ctan.org/lugs
    --- Synchronet 3.21e-Linux NewsLink 1.2
  • From CTAN Announcements@petra@ctan.org to CTAN Announcements on Sun Mar 29 14:02:58 2026
    From Newsgroup: comp.text.tex

    Munehiro Yamamoto submitted an update to the

    spotxcolor

    package.

    Version: 1.5 2026-03-28
    License: lppl1.3c

    Summary description: Modern spot color support for the xcolor package

    Announcement text: ----------------------------------------------------------------------

    Fix PDF Name space escaping (ISO 32000-7.3.5)

    ----------------------------------------------------------------------

    The packagerCOs Catalogue entry can be viewed at
    https://ctan.org/pkg/spotxcolor

    The packagerCOs files themselves can be inspected at
    https://mirrors.ctan.org/macros/latex/contrib/spotxcolor/

    ------------------------------------------------------------------------

    Thanks for the upload.

    For the CTAN Team
    Petra R|+be-Pugliese

    ------------------------------------------------------------------------

    CTAN is run entirely by volunteers and supported by TeX user groups.
    Please join a user group or donate to one, see https://ctan.org/lugs
    --- Synchronet 3.21f-Linux NewsLink 1.2
  • From CTAN Announcements@petra@ctan.org to CTAN Announcements on Tue Mar 31 11:56:24 2026
    From Newsgroup: comp.text.tex

    Munehiro Yamamoto submitted an update to the

    spotxcolor

    package.

    Version: 1.7 2026-03-29
    License: lppl1.3c

    Summary description: Modern spot color support for the xcolor package

    Announcement text: ----------------------------------------------------------------------

    Version 1.6 :
    Add support for LaTeXrCOs pdfmanagement layer (\DocumentMetadata{}).

    Version 1.7 :
    Fix pdfmanagement detection to use the public API.

    ----------------------------------------------------------------------

    The packagerCOs Catalogue entry can be viewed at
    https://ctan.org/pkg/spotxcolor

    The packagerCOs files themselves can be inspected at
    https://mirrors.ctan.org/macros/latex/contrib/spotxcolor/

    ------------------------------------------------------------------------

    Thanks for the upload.

    For the CTAN Team
    Petra R|+be-Pugliese

    ------------------------------------------------------------------------

    CTAN is run entirely by volunteers and supported by TeX user groups.
    Please join a user group or donate to one, see https://ctan.org/lugs
    --- Synchronet 3.21f-Linux NewsLink 1.2